CO2 adjustment
The heater must be running in regular heating mode in order for a CO2 adjustment to be carried out. The CO2 adjustment is activated using CO2 adjustment in the Calibration menu.
If the function can be carried out, a window appears containing a slider. You can change the setting by moving the slider or entering a number.
Depending on the heater, adjustment is performed by altering the blower speed or changing the metering pump frequency. As a result, increasing the setting increases the CO2 output in some control units, while in other control units increasing the setting reduces the CO2 output.
After changing the setting, wait until the new CO2 value has settled down.

I had no end of trouble with my FBH flaming out after a few minutes (cold days when it should have stayed on).
Eventually I took it to a Webasto specialist, they ran the priming/test program quite a few times - this appears to have cleaned out the burner and it now starts fine, keeps going and gives out much less smoke.
My advice would be to run the priming/test program a number of times - we did it for about an hour!
All that smoke is unburnt fuel which indicates poor combustion. Mine now runs with very little smoke just hot, clear gas (apart from for the first 20secs or so.
